A train trip from Alderley Edge to Merthyr Vale takes about 5hrs 14 mins on average, covering roughly 121 miles (194 kilometres). With around 16 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£28.70,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Nestled in the picturesque Cheshire countryside, Alderley Edge train station serves as a quaint hub for travelers venturing between the lush landscapes of northern England and bustling metropolitan areas. Whether you're a local resident or a visitor soaking in the charm of Alderley Edge, the station offers a convenient gateway to a myriad of destinations. While the area itself is renowned for its stunning natural beauty and posh surroundings, the station fulfills a crucial role in connecting this enchanting village to broader regions.
The station provides essential facilities for travelers, ensuring a comfortable journey. The ticket office operates from early morning until early afternoon on Saturdays, though it remains closed during weekdays and Sundays. However, you can still purchase tickets or collect pre-purchased tickets from the accessible ticket machines located on-site. It's worth noting that smartcards are supported at the station, aligning with modern, streamlined travel conveniences.
For those with specific accessibility needs, Alderley Edge station offers partial step-free access and is categorized as a scooter-friendly location, making it navigable for those using mobility aids. There's no waiting room available, yet the station ensures passenger security with the presence of CCTV. Unfortunately, facilities such as restrooms, baby changing rooms, and refreshment outlets are not provided, so plan accordingly.
Beyond the station itself, Alderley Edge is well-connected through various transport links. Although direct bicycle hire services aren't available, the station provides limited bicycle storage facilities for those traveling with bikes. For taxi services, visitors can arrange their rides using online platforms such as Cab4You. Bus services are also in operation with convenient stops nearby, allowing for easy intermodal transfer.

Merthyr Vale train station, nestled in the charming valleys of South Wales, serves as a gateway to an array of picturesque Welsh towns and vibrant city destinations. While it's a modest station in terms of size, Merthyr Vale offers passengers a unique glimpse into both the tranquil natural beauty that the region is known for and the bustling cultural hubs within easy reach. Whether you're planning a scenic journey or simply commuting, the station meets your travel needs with efficiency and functionality.
Though the station lacks a ticket office, fear not; ticket machines are readily available for purchasing and collecting tickets, ensuring a seamless experience as you embark on your journey. The station is equipped with accessible ticket machines and an induction loop, enhancing the experience for passengers with specific needs. However, amenities such as waiting rooms, toilets, and refreshment facilities are unfortunately absent. For assistance or inquiries, you’ll find helpful information points complemented by CCTV surveillance for safety.
Merthyr Vale’s connectivity doesn't end with trains. There's a rail replacement bus service that provides additional travel options, located conveniently at Gray's Place close to the station entrance. Currently, the station does not support accessible taxi services or parking facilities, which prospective passengers may want to consider when planning their visit.
